Default Help with a macro

Are your sheets actually NAMED 1 and 2, in which case the quotes are
appropriate, or are you trying to refer to them by their sequence number in
the Sheets collection? If the latter, I'm not a big Excel guru but I think
Sheets(1) is the way to go.

"Wombat" wrote:

This is what I have so far. It comes up with an error 1004 message as soon as
I put the connection to the second worksheet to paste the information... I
dont understand :-(

Any help much appreciated!


Sub Wombat()

Sheets("1").Cells(3, 12).Select
x = 3
y = 24
Do Until Cells(x, 12).Value = "END"

If Cells(x, 12).Value < "" Then

Cells(x, 12).Copy

Sheets("2").Cells(y, 1).Select

ActiveSheet.Paste

Sheets("1").Cells(3, 12).Select

x = x + 1
y = y + 1

Else

x = x + 1

End If

Loop

End Sub
